Day 03: Drive to Beshsishar 765m. by bus or private vehiclez.
Morning scenic and interesting drive from Kathmandu to Beshsishar, about 7 hrs drive, with lunch on route, then reaching at Beshsishar overnight stay in a nice lodge or hotel
Day 04: Trek to Ghale Gaun 1,700m. via Khudi 810m. 4 hrs.
In the morning after taking breakfast we will start our second day of trekking with about 1 hours drive from Besisahar to Khudi and walk about 4 hrs. This day we have to climb about 1000m from Khudi. So, it’s may be tiring for some people. Overnight in Ghalegaun with villagers.
Day 05: Trek to Bhujung 1,690m. 4 hrs
After breakfast we will start our trekking from Ghalegaun to Bhujung about 4 hours of walking up and down through the villages and their farms and with the very good view of the valley. After reaching Bhujung we will set our overnight places and we will have good time to spend with the local villagers, overnight in Bhujung.
Day 06: Trek to Pasgaun 1,630m. 5 hrs
From Bhujung to Pasgaun it’s a good walk. It’s about 5 hours to reach Pasgaun from Bhujung. We have to go down from Pasguan and then we will reach a river and then again we will climb upwards to reach our destination. To reach Pasgaun need to cross a pass at 2,165m and then we will reach Pasgaun.
Day 07: Trek to Singdi 1,650m. 4 – 5 hrs.
From Pasgaun it’s a slow and easy walk, walking side by side on this hill for about 4 hours. It’s a slight downward walk from Pasgaun. After reaching Pasgaun will interact with the villager and free at leisure.
Day 08: Trek to Pakhurikot 1400m. 5 – 6 hrs.
After breakfast we will continue to go downwards until we reach another river and a valley then we cross the river and we will start walking uphill about 1 hours and again walk almost straight but slight up and down tracks. This will approximately take about 5 hours to reach Pakhurikot from Singdi.
Day 09: Trek to Libiyani 1,050m. 6 hrs walks.
Walk in the morning from Pakhurikot to Libiyani. It’s an up and down walk. This is a long day trekking about 6 hours to reach Libiyani crossing a river and then a climb uphill to Libiyani for overnight stop. This trek is moderate and culturally diverse trek.
Day 10: Trek to Kalikasthan 1,105m. 3 – 4 hrs.
From Libiyani walking about four hours to Kalikasthan, on the hill and it’s a slight up and down. Easy walk about 11.8 kilometers. This is the second last day of this trip, and it’s quite close to city and you will notice the cultural difference from villages and Kalikasthan.
Day 11: Trek to Begnas tal drive to Pokhara.
From Kalikasthan starting the last day trekking to Begnas Tal (Lake) about 3 hours, then having lunch here with a drive to Pokhara, then check in at the hotel.

Brief information about Ghalegaun:
Ghalegaun, situated at the foot of Lumjung Himal in north central Nepal, is an exotic pristine village endowed with an unparallel scenic grandeur and a home to world famous Gurkha soldiers- the Gurung. Repository of a unique ethnic culture Ghalegaun is a true microcosm of stunning natural beauty mixed with an unspoiled ethnic lifestyle.
Ghalegaun are mainly Gurung settlements; they nestle amidst mountains, rivers, streams, waterfalls and green forests. These places command a superb breathtaking view of majestic western Himalayas including Machhapucchre(6693m) Annapurna(8091m), Annapurna II (7939m) Annapurna IV (7525m), Lumjung Himal, Boudha Himal((6974m), Himalchuli (6747m) and many more smaller peaks.
Cultural Attractions:
Ghalegaun is a model village for experiencing the typical culture and lifestyles of the Gurung people. Traditional customs are still followed during births, deaths, marriages and in other rituals. Age old cultural dances like Jyaure, serka, dohori, Ghatu, Sorathi, Jankri etc are performed on various occasions accompanied by different musical instruments and with the dancers in traditional dress. Visitors to Ghalegaun are welcomed with offering of garlands and tika while music and dances are performed and traditional farewell songs are sung when guests depart. Nepali New Year and Buddha jayanti are celebrated with traditional dance called Ghatu. The people of Ghalegaun keep goats and sheep and use wool from these animals to make woolen products. They make clothes and bags from nettle fiber (allo Cloth) and scarfs, towels and shawls from the wool of angora rabbits. Ironsmiths make different iron products. Craftsmen produce a whole of different products from bamboo.
